Evolve's tuned F10 M5 vs. everything - C7 RS6, W205 C63 AMG S, Pagani Huayra, Lamborghini Huracan, and Porsche 991.1 Turbo S
Talk about some pretty impressive hardware! Evolve took their tuned F10 M5 to Vmax event which is essentially top end racing. Their ECU tuned F10 M5 did not shy away from some stout competition and it did incredibly well.
C7 Audi RS6. The all wheel drive wagon gets the F10 M5 as it just goes WOT off the line but the M5 runs it down and passes easily. Just a much stronger top end pull:
Next up is a tuned W205 C63 AMG S. The C63 just is outclassed:
Now we get to the good stuff. How about a Pagani Huayra? The odds of ever seeing one are slim let alone getting a run with one. The Huayra features a 700 horsepower AMG M158 twin turbo V12. Yes, it can be tuned although this seems to be a stock example. It is blistering fast in stock form and only weighs 3064 pounds.
The M5 and the Huayra are door to door but then the Pagani starts to edge at higher speeds. The BMW sedan really hangs in there well against an incredible exotic:
Next up is a Lamborghini Huracan. It just does not have the top end pull to compete:
Finally, a Porsche 991 Turbo S. The Porsche just rockets off the line and has a huge lead. The M5 has to run it down but begins to close the gap. It actually manages to catch up and pass.

Thanks for sharing Sticky. On my next run I actually got a higher trap speed than the Huayra of 193 vs his 191 mph. Pleased with how the car is performing.
Car spec is as follows:
Evolve Stage 2 + ECU Tune
Evolve Catless Downpipes
Supersprint Rear Exhaust
Eventuri Intakes
93 OCT (99RON) Fuel
Pirelli Trofeo-R Tyres
Stock Clutch

The main runway is 2mi long. They must have changed the format, because the speeds are way down from where they were in the past (as a data point my old modded 996TT went 199 - speedo said 204 - through the beams in 2007 I think). You used to run 1/2 mile down the other side of the runway, and then take the u-turn at the end to go onto the long straight. Turn exit speeds were ~60-70mph.
Operation looks much better organized and safer now. 10yrs ago it was a total free for all. My bud Leon went through the beams at 222mph in his RUF at one event. I always wore a helmet, but was an outlier in doing that. It's a private runway rental, and not sure of the insurance requirements. Cars would go with passengers, convertible roof down, etc. never any serious incidents outside of spins coming onto the main straight - that might be why the format changed.
